* Add basic FP8 KV cache support This change adds rudimentary FP8 KV cache support. The support is enabled by passing `--kv-cache-dtype fp8_e5m2` to the launcher. Doing so uses this type for the KV cache. However support is still limited: * Only the `fp8_e5m2` type is supported. * The KV cache layout is the same as `float16`/`bfloat16` (HND). * The FP8 KV cache is only supported for FlashInfer. * Loading of scales is not yet supported. * Fix Cargo.toml

* Improve support for GPUs with capability < 8 - For models that cannot use flashinfer, use flash-attn v1 + paged attention for models with a compute capability older than 8. - Disable prefix caching when using paged attention. - When using flash-attn v1, pass the key/value, rather than the cache, since v1 cannot use block tables. * nix: add flash-attn-v1 to the server environment * Move disabling prefix caching into the block of exceptions * Capability as `usize`s

This change adds support for FlashInfer. FlashInfer can be enabled using `FLASH_INFER=1` and is currently only implemented in `FlashCausalLM`. Since this functionality is currently only for testing, FlashInfer is not installed anywhere yet. The FlashInfer API is quite different from FlashAttention/vLLM in that it requires more global bookkeeping: * A wrapper class needs to be contstructed (which we just call *state*). Since this is fairly expensive (due to pinned host memory allocation), we only do this once in a FlashCausalLM instance or for each CUDA Graph size. * Each model forward call needs to be wrapped in `begin_forward` and `end_forward`. This sets up data structures that can be reused for all calls to attention for that forward call. When calling attention, we need access to the state object. To avoid passing an argument down the call chain (which would require changes to all models), we use a context variable. Each model forward call is wrapped using a context manager that does all the bookkeeping for such a call: * Set the context variable to the forward call's state. * Call `begin_forward` on the state. * Yield. * Call `end_forward` on the state. * Reset the context variable. We cannot use a single shared global variable for this, since e.g. CUDA Graphs of different sizes each have their own state.

- Always return the hidden states. - Create the output tensor inside the `attention` and `paged_attention` functions. This removes the difference between how the output is handled between attention (output parameter) and paged attention (return value). This also removes the assumption that the attention implementation can write to an output tensor (in preparation of FlashInfer).
